I'll tell you what ... this beautiful second hand Denon DP45F turntable with its cheap moving magnet Shure M57ED cartridge sounds really great.

[Linked Image from i.imgur.com]

The Line Magnetic LM33 tube phonostage (upgraded with Telefunken 12ax7 tubes) compares very favorably with the expensive EAR88pb phonostage in the big system. The LM33 works with either moving magnet or moving coil cartridges. I have not tried the LM33 with the moving coil Koetsu cartridge in the big system. I am going to do a comparison down the road. It should be very interesting.

[Linked Image from i.imgur.com]

The Line Magnetic 845IA is breaking in and is one of the best tube amps I've heard. The drive and dynamics from 22 watts is amazing! The Harbeth 30.2 Anniversaries are 4 Ohm/~87db efficient speakers and not the easiest to drive, but the 845 just makes them sing. The bass is shockingly strong in-room, the 30.2 mids are up there with the best speakers in the world, and the highs are sweet, airy and soaring. High hats sparkle, just wonderful.
